Dr. Alejandra De Alba Campomanes, MD is an ophthalmologist in San Francisco, CA and has over 20 years of experience in the medical field. She graduated from Universidad Nacional Autonoma de Mexico in 2002. She is affiliated with UCSF Helen Diller Medical Center at Parnassus Heights. She is accepting new patients.

Cured my strabismus!
Adult onset Strabismus was causing me to have double vision. I was told by several doctors at Kaiser that nothing could be done about my condition. I switched insurance so that I could go to the UCSF Medical Center Strabismus Clinic. Dr. De Alba and her team performed the surgery, and it is cured. Excellent physician, excellent staff, excellent facility.
